Common Terrace Post Repair Jobs
Terrace Post Repair - restores stability and safety to damaged or rotting posts.
Post Replacement - installs new posts to support existing or new terrace structures.
Post Reinforcement - strengthens weak or leaning posts to prevent further issues.
Post Foundation Repair - addresses sinking or unstable post foundations for long-term stability.
Post Cap and Top Repair - repairs or replaces damaged caps to prevent water intrusion and decay.
Post Anchoring - secures posts properly to prevent shifting and ensure durability.
Terrace Post Repair Questions
What causes damage to terrace posts? Damage can result from exposure to moisture, wood rot, insect activity, or structural stress over time.
How can I tell if a terrace post needs repair? Signs include sagging, cracking, rotting wood, or visible insect damage.
What types of repairs are common for terrace posts? Repairs often involve replacing damaged sections, reinforcing with new supports, or treating wood to prevent further deterioration.
Is post replacement necessary for severe damage? Severe damage usually requires replacing the affected posts to ensure stability and safety.
